It is hard to imagine life without amazon.com, even for someone of my advanced age.
即使对于像我这样上了年纪的人来说,很难想象没有亚马逊网站的生活。
After all, where else can a few clicks of a mouse take you from the latest novel by Tony Morrison to an 18th century edition of the works of John Lockach, having
毕竟,除了这里,还有哪里能让你通过几次鼠标点击,从托尼·莫里森的最新小说瞬间跳转到约翰·洛克十八世纪的作品集?
stopped in power tools and women's shoes along the way.
途中还会顺便浏览电动工具和女鞋等商品。
Yet, the founder and chief executive officer of the world's largest retailer, whose net sales surpassed 24.5 billion in 2009, is only 46 years old.
然而,这位全球最大零售商的创始人兼首席执行官年仅46岁,其2009年的净销售额已突破245亿美元。
And Amazon.com has only existed since 1995, making it even younger than the class of 2010.
亚马逊网站直到1995年才成立,甚至比2010届的毕业生还要年轻。
The moral of this story is that the right idea in the right hands at the right time can change the way we lead our lives.
这个故事告诉我们:正确的想法、合适的人选以及恰当的时机,足以改变我们的生活方式。
The idea in this case was harnessing the power of the naent internet to create a virtual bookstore of limitless proportions.
当时的构想是利用互联网的力量,创建一个规模无限的虚拟书店。
The hands were those of our speaker, Jeff Bezos, a self-described nerdy commuter commu computer science and electrical engineering major who graduated from Princeton with highest honors in 1986.
而‘双手’的主人正是演讲者杰夫·贝佐斯,他自称是个书呆子气的通勤者,主修计算机科学和电气工程,于1986年以优异成绩从普林斯顿大学毕业。
And the time was 1994 when he and his wife McKenzie Tuttle Bezos of the class of 1992 exchanged the security of Wall Street where they worked at De Shaun Company for
而那个时机是1994年,当时他和妻子麦肯齐·塔特尔·贝佐斯(1992届毕业生)放弃了在德肖恩公司工作的华尔街安稳生活,
the uncertain prospects of a dotcom startup.
去追求一家初创互联网公司充满不确定性的前景。
